Monastery museum tours given Sunday

The Teutopolis Monastery Museum will be open for viewing this Sunday from 12:30-4 p.m.
Located on the second floor of the former Franciscan Novitiate building, behind St. Francis Church, the museum contains many items used by Franciscan friars. It also contains Bibles and books in many languages.
For more information, or to schedule a group tour, call Joyce or Ray Vahling at 217-857-3586.
Admission is $3 for adults and $1 for children.
